What is a hose fitting gasket?

What is a hose fitting gasket? Well, if you're in the business of dealing with hoses and fittings, you've probably come across these little guys. As a hose fitting supplier, I've seen firsthand how crucial these gaskets are in making sure everything works just right.

Let's start from the basics. A hose fitting gasket is a small but mighty component. It's basically a seal that's used between two hose fittings or between a hose fitting and another part of a system. Its main job is to prevent leaks. You know, when you've got fluids or gases flowing through a hose system, you don't want any of that stuff escaping. That's where the gasket comes in.

Think of it like the rubber ring in a jar lid. When you close a jar, that rubber ring forms a tight seal so that the contents inside don't spill out. In the same way, a hose fitting gasket creates a barrier between the different parts of a hose system, making sure that whatever is flowing through the hoses stays where it's supposed to.

There are different types of hose fitting gaskets out there, and each one is designed for a specific purpose. For example, some gaskets are made to handle high - pressure situations. If you're working with a hydraulic system, which can have really high pressures, you need a gasket that can stand up to that. That's where [DIN Hydraulic Fittings](/hose - fitting/din - hydraulic - fittings.html) often come into play. These fittings are known for their reliability in high - pressure hydraulic applications, and the gaskets used with them are engineered to handle the stress.

On the other hand, there are gaskets for lower - pressure systems. Maybe you're dealing with a simple water hose in a garden or a small - scale plumbing project. In these cases, the requirements for the gasket aren't as extreme. But even so, a good gasket is still essential to prevent any unwanted drips or leaks.

Another factor to consider is the material of the gasket. Gaskets can be made from a variety of materials, such as rubber, silicone, or even metal. Rubber gaskets are quite common because they're flexible and can form a good seal. They're also relatively inexpensive, which makes them a popular choice for many applications. Silicone gaskets, on the other hand, are known for their resistance to heat and chemicals. If you're working in an environment where the hoses are exposed to high temperatures or harsh chemicals, a silicone gasket might be the way to go.

Metal gaskets are often used in more heavy - duty applications. They're very durable and can withstand high pressures and temperatures. However, they're also more rigid than rubber or silicone gaskets, so they might not be suitable for all situations.

One of the challenges in working with hose fitting gaskets is making sure they're installed correctly. If a gasket is installed incorrectly, it might not form a proper seal, which can lead to leaks. That's why it's important to follow the manufacturer's instructions when installing gaskets. Make sure the surfaces where the gasket will be placed are clean and free of any debris. A little bit of dirt or grime can prevent the gasket from making a good seal.

Also, over time, gaskets can wear out. Exposure to heat, chemicals, and constant pressure can cause them to degrade. That's why it's a good idea to regularly inspect your hose systems and replace the gaskets if they show signs of wear. You don't want a small gasket failure to turn into a big problem down the line.
